// ****************************************************************************
// Class: ParseElem
//
// Purpose:
// An element of a parse stack.
//
// Programmer: Jeremy Meredith
// Creation: April 5, 2002
//
// Modifications:
// Jeremy Meredith, Wed Nov 24 11:59:11 PST 2004
// Major refactoring. Added storage of Token here because it no longer
// derives directly from a parse tree node.
//
// Jeremy Meredith, Wed Jun 8 16:32:35 PDT 2005
// Changed token based constructor to take the symbol as passed in.
// This was to remove all static data and have the Parser look up
// the symbol in a dictionary.
//
// Jeremy Meredith, Mon Jun 13 15:59:20 PDT 2005
// Removed TokenParseTreeNode -- it had become superfluous and was keeping
// an extra pointer to Tokens around, preventing good memory management.
// Added pos here to prevent having to look in the node or token members.
//
// ****************************************************************************
struct PARSER_API ParseElem
{
const Symbol *sym;
ParseTreeNode *node;
Token *token;
Pos pos;
ParseElem(const Symbol *s, Token * t)
{
sym = s;
node = NULL;
token = t;
pos = t->GetPos();
}
ParseElem(const Symbol *s, ParseTreeNode *n)
{
sym = s;
node = n;
token = NULL;
pos = n->GetPos();
}
};
// ****************************************************************************
// Class: Parser
//
// Purpose:
// Abstract base for a parser.
//
// Programmer: Jeremy Meredith
// Creation: April 5, 2002
//
// Modifications:
// Jeremy Meredith, Wed Nov 24 11:59:55 PST 2004
// Removed the ParserInterface base class (it wasn't doing much good).
// Renamed this class Parser for consistency. Added list of tokens
// to the rule reduction method to make life easier for the implementor.
//
// Jeremy Meredith, Mon Nov 17 17:04:43 EST 2008
// Don't use the element stack to store the final parse tree; it's not
// really a parse element, because there's not really a lhs other than
// START, which doesn't make much sense. Instead, we just store it in
// a new data member, which is more direct and more clear.
//
// Tom Fogal, Wed Apr 29 15:36:42 MDT 2009
// Check for empty `elems' so we don't deref an empty vector.
//
// Kathleen Bonnell, Tue May 5 17:23:42 PDT 2009
// Revert GetParseTree changes back to Jeremy's fix from Nov 17, 2008.
//
// ****************************************************************************
class PARSER_API Parser
{
public:
Parser();
virtual ~Parser();
void Init();
void ParseOneToken(Token *);
bool Accept() { return accept; }
virtual ParseTreeNode *Parse(const std::string &) = 0;
ParseTreeNode *GetParseTree() { return parseTree; }
void SetGrammar(Grammar * g) { G = g; }
protected:
Grammar *G;
std::vector<int> states;
std::vector<ParseElem> elems;
bool accept;
ParseTreeNode *parseTree;
protected:
void Shift(Token *, int);
void Reduce(int);
virtual ParseTreeNode *ApplyRule(const Symbol &, const Rule *,
std::vector<ParseTreeNode*>&,
std::vector<Token*>&,
Pos) = 0;
void PrintState(ostream &);
};
